A comic book costs $3.99, including tax. It is marked up 45%. What is the final price of the comic book after it is marked up?

take 3.99 x 45/100 and then add that to the original 3.99

3.99 x 45/100 = 1.80

1.80 + 3.99 = 5.79

$5.79

Answer: Final price of the comic book after it is marked up is $5.79.

Explanation:

Since we have given that

Cost of a comic book including tax = $3.99

According to question, it is given that it is marked up 45%,


3.99* (100+45)/(100)\\\\=3.99* (145)/(100)\\\\=(578.55)/(100)\\\\=\$5.785\\\\=\$5.79

Hence, final price of the comic book after it is marked up is $5.79.
